Vux features and specs

  • Mobile UI Components
    Vux offers a comprehensive set of mobile UI components that are specifically designed for building mobile applications, making it easier for developers to create mobile-friendly interfaces.
  • Vue.js Integration
    Vux is built on top of Vue.js, allowing seamless integration with Vueโ€™s ecosystem, which makes it convenient for developers already familiar with Vue.js to utilize Vux in their projects.
  • Customization
    Vux provides a considerable level of customization, enabling developers to tailor the components according to their specific project requirements and design aesthetics.
  • Active Community
    The Vux community is quite active, providing ample resources, plugins, and support for newcomers and experienced developers needing assistance.

Possible disadvantages of Vux

  • Limited Documentation
    Users have reported that Vux's documentation is not as comprehensive or detailed as it could be which might create challenges for developers new to the library.
  • Dependency on WeUI
    Vux is largely based on WeUI components, which can limit the flexibility and design choices available to developers seeking unique custom designs.
  • Maintenance and Updates
    There might be concerns regarding the frequency and consistency of updates and maintenance, which can affect the long-term viability of projects that rely heavily on Vux.
  • Learning Curve
    Despite being based on Vue.js, Vux has its own learning curve due to the additional components and design considerations, which can be intimidating for new developers.

Vux Reviews

15 of the Most Interesting Vue UI Component Libraries for 2023
Vux is a Vue framework based on WeChatโ€™s WeUI and webpack. However, the documentation is mostly in Chinese, with minimal English translation. Vux primarily emphasizes on quick development of mobile components for your application.
